SQLAlchemy on Ubuntu 24.04

Pre-Configured Python Database
SQLAlchemy on Ubuntu 24.04 provides a pre-configured Python database toolkit and Object Relational Mapping (ORM) environment designed for building database-driven applications. This offering deploys SQLAlchemy on Ubuntu 24.04 on CLOUD_PLATFORM: AWS / Microsoft Azure / Google Cloud, running on Ubuntu 24.04 LTS, and is published and maintained by pCloudhosting. The solution delivers a ready-to-run SQLAlchemy environment optimized for cloud infrastructure, enabling developers to create scalable data-driven applications without manual library and dependency setup.
Platform Overview
The platform delivers a fully configured SQLAlchemy on Ubuntu 24.04 development and runtime environment for cloud-based applications.
- Preinstalled Python runtime and SQLAlchemy library
- Ubuntu 24.04 LTS base for long-term stability and security updates
- VM-based deployment across AWS, Azure, and Google Cloud
- Compatible with relational database systems
- Suitable for development, testing, and production workloads
This environment supports structured database interaction and application development.
Core Technical Capabilities
SQLAlchemy provides a comprehensive toolkit for database operations:
- ORM for object-database mapping
- Core SQL expression language
- Database-agnostic architecture
- Connection pooling and transaction management
- Schema migration compatibility
- Integration with Python web frameworks
SQLAlchemy on Ubuntu 24.04 enables efficient and flexible database programming.
Deployment and Architecture
The deployment follows a cloud-native virtual machine architecture.
- Single-instance SQLAlchemy environment on Ubuntu 24.04
- Full administrative access to OS and Python environment
- Compatible with external database servers and cloud database services
- Integration-ready with APIs, web applications, and data pipelines
- Expandable architecture for scaling application workloads
The setup supports development, staging, and production environments.
Scalability and Performance
SQLAlchemy environments can scale according to application demand.
- Efficient connection pooling for performance optimization
- Vertical scaling via cloud instance resizing
- Horizontal scaling through distributed application architectures
- Monitoring compatibility for resource and query visibility
- Suitable for small projects through enterprise data platforms.
Security and Compliance
Security is managed through infrastructure and application-level practices.
- Self-hosted environment ensuring control over application and data
- Role-based OS access control
- Secure database connection configurations
- Compatibility with cloud IAM policies, firewalls, and security groups
- No mandatory third-party SaaS dependencies
Organizations retain authority over database governance and compliance requirements.
Maintenance and Support
Maintenance Support by pCloudhosting is included.
Support includes:
- Deployment validation
- Configuration guidance
- Update and upgrade assistance
- Troubleshooting and operational best practices
pCloudhosting maintains the base image to ensure reliability and cloud compatibility.
Common Use Cases
SQLAlchemy on Ubuntu 24.04 is commonly used for:
- Web application backends
- Data analytics platforms
- API-driven services
- Database integration projects
- Enterprise data processing systems